Nellie is correct in that this brooch is (partly) made up of nautical alphabet flags. The second flag is an "S"; the third flag is a "C" and the fourth flag is an "F" Yep...you might have guessed it.... The first flag is a rendering of the Save the Children Fund logo - one of the Princess Royals most beloved charities. It is very subtle but very clever. Cheers!
